A shared electric mobility operator is seeking Electric Bike Mechanics to support the maintenance, safety, and availability of a high-volume fleet of shared vehicles. This is a hands-on operational role suited to mechanically minded individuals who enjoy teamwork, problem-solving, and working in a fast-paced warehouse environment



Responsibilities

  • Complete safety and quality checks prior to vehicle deployment

  • Perform repairs ranging from routine maintenance to complex electronic component replacement

  • Manage battery operations including inspection, rotation, and check-in/check-out

  • Accurately document completed inspections, repairs, and parts usage

  • Support inventory control and organisation of tools, parts, and vehicles

  • Carry out tyre maintenance including changes, inflation, and assembly

  • Maintain WHS, safety, and hygiene standards within the warehouse

  • Maximise fleet uptime by efficiently completing assigned tasks

  • Safely operate pallet jacks and push carts as required

  • Perform additional operational duties as assigned
